H2020 ProFuture: Packing microalgae protein in foods and feeds

Grant agreement ID: 862980 Funded under: LC-SFS-17-2019 – Alternative proteins for food and feed Microalgae are a valuable source of protein-rich elements for healthy food and feed products that limit energy and water consumption. H2020 PureNano: A purification/regeneration process of spent plating baths base on functionalized magnetic nanoparticles

Grant agreement ID: 821431 Funded under: CE-SC5-01-2018 – Methods to remove hazardous substances and contaminants from secondary raw materials PureNano is a research-intensive innovation project involving 12 entities from 6 European countries that proposes an innovative, low cost, sustainable method for purification of plating baths which will lead to a significant extension of their life
